A Pushti Marg Temple in Pennsylvania

Rolls Royce conveying prime Pontiff to the new temple on the first day of the dedication ceremonies.

Roll Royce conveying prime Pontiff follows palanquin with deity and carriage with pictures of dignitaries and Shri Nathji.

Devotees meander past Chandra Sarovar on their way to the new temple.

Devotees gather waiting for dignitaries who will lead the procession.

Joyous crowds walk in the procession with carriage bearing image of deity.

Saffron flags in honor of the occasion rise above a crowd of devotees while a circle of women perform a bhajan.

Devotees milling on the terrace of the new temple on the last day of the dedication ceremonies. The landscaping is to be completed as donations come in.

A view across the Chandra Sarovar showing crowds which swelled to over 18,000 on the last day of the dedication, June 16, 2002.

Devotees in traditional patterns of north Indian dress entering into the sacred space of the temple compound.

Standards used in the procession showing lotus imagery.
